webcomponents:technologies

Les technologies utilisées

Les composants sont développés sous un environnement Node.js.

Les dépendances des composants sont gérées avec npm.

Nous utilisons le framework javascript Vuejs avec le “module bundler” Webpack pour construire les fichiers interprétables par les navigateurs.

Sous Ubuntu 16.04, la version Node.js des dépôts est plutôt ancienne. Il nous faut au minimum la version 8. Pour la télécharger, taper dans une console:

$ curl ­sL https://deb.nodesource.com/setup_8.x | sudo ­E bash ­
$ sudo apt-­get install nodejs
$ https://github.com/terresolide/formater-skeleton-vjs.git
$ cd formater-skeleton-vjs

Dans le répertoire de formater-skeleton-vjs exécuter:

$ npm install

Tous les paquets dont dépend formater-skeleton-vjs sont alors installés dans le dossier node_modules

$ npm run dev

Vous lancez alors le composant dans une fenêtre de votre navigateur.

  • webcomponents/technologies.txt
  • Dernière modification : 2019/12/03 16:33
  • de 127.0.0.1